B26.81
ICD-10-CMThis code signifies inflammation of the liver (hepatitis) specifically caused by a mumps virus infection. It indicates a systemic manifestation of mumps, where the virus has affected hepatic function, leading to symptoms such as jaundice, abdominal pain, and elevated liver enzymes.
Apply this code when documentation clearly states a diagnosis of hepatitis directly attributable to a mumps infection. This typically occurs in patients presenting with classic mumps symptoms (e.g., parotitis) alongside evidence of liver involvement, confirmed by laboratory findings and clinical assessment.
